Meta’s new Quest update has faster hand tracking and at-a-glance PC connections


You can see “any” keyboard you own in VR with the update.

Meta has announced the v72 Quest update, and it’s packed with features like faster hand tracking, an easier way to pair your headset with a Windows 11 PC, and better support for showing your keyboard while you’re in full virtual reality. Also, in Quest v72, the company says it’s “rolling out a more general keyboard tracking system” that should detect and let any keyboard around you appear through a passthrough “window” while you’re in a virtual environment, similar to the Vision Pro. Meta also added a Media Gallery app for viewing your images, videos (spatial included), and screenshots.
